site stats

React navigation testing

WebJun 3, 2024 · React Navigation library is one of the most used navigation libraries in the React Native ecosystem. It is written in TypeScript, and you can create React components and apply any navigation patterns from Stack, Tab, and Drawer. WebApr 7, 2024 · For some reason backButton brings back multiple items. It is the same issue if I try to target the title element in MainHeader.Its seems as if my custom header is being rendered anew every time I navigate to a new screen.

for tests/storybook · Issue #75 · react-navigation …

Web2 days ago · I'm running into an issue where URL query params are being removed from my production URL (but are working when I test them on localhost). I'm building a react native progressive web app and am using React Navigation. This article from React Navigation seems to suggest that query params should be automatically parsed into Screen params: ... WebFeb 3, 2024 · Testing navigation with react-testing-library. I want to test if a sidebar that I have created for navigation works or not, this is a simple example of what I have made. … how to say friend in chichewa https://traffic-sc.com

Recommended way to provide NavigationContext for testing #16

WebNov 30, 2024 · To create a new Vite project with React, execute the npm init vite command from the terminal. It will ask you the project name, framework, and variant. For project … WebMar 16, 2024 · 🚀 Configure Vitest with React Testing Library 🚀 # react # vite # test It is 2024 and we have so many options to create a react app that it can be hard to choose between tools, but most people are choosing Vite because of its simplicity and speed. WebJun 3, 2024 · This application will have straightforward navigation between the Home and Billing screens using the @react- navigation component: npx react-native init BillingApp --template Open your Xcode workspace: open BillingApp/ios/BillingApp.xcworkspace In your Xcode window, select your newly created project in the left pane (in our case it’s … how to say friend in croatian

Mehedi Hassan Piash - Senior Software Engineer - LinkedIn

Category:React testing library test for editing cells returns undefined instead …

Tags:React navigation testing

React navigation testing

_native.createNavigatorFactory is not a function · Issue #9249 · react …

WebUsing enzyme to Test Components in React Native. As of v0.18, React Native uses React as a dependency rather than a forked version of the library, which means it is now possible to use enzyme's shallow with React Native components. Unfortunately, React Native has many environmental dependencies that can be hard to simulate without a host device ... WebDec 10, 2024 · Now we know what to test and why to test! We have two approaches: Create a test component that uses the hook in the typical way the hook would be used by consumers and test that component. Use @testing-library/reacthooks In this blog, we will cover the second approach using react-testing-library.

React navigation testing

Did you know?

WebTesting the Drawer Navigation requires an additional setup step for mocking the Reanimated library. Setting up Install the packages required for React Navigation. For this … WebSep 24, 2024 · When testing a screen that React Navigation renders you may need to render the navigation and the route properties. You can learn what properties you may need to …

WebJul 18, 2024 · When testing navigation in a React component we can either check the final url or we can verify the updated DOM. Test scenario 1: Test that clicking the about link will redirect to About Us path. This could be useful in scenarios where you are computing query params and want to assert on their values. WebMay 11, 2024 · Tooling Workflow. This is a quick walk through of a simple starter template for Expo projects. It works on iOS, Android, and the web. It includes: Navigation (with React Navigation v5) Testing (with Jest and React Native Testing Library) Code Formatting & Linting (with Prettier and ESLint) Project Structure. To use it run the following command.

WebMar 14, 2024 · react-navigation / react-navigation Public Notifications Fork 4.9k Star 22.3k Code Issues 612 Pull requests 20 Discussions Actions Projects 1 Security Insights New issue Jest encountered an unexpected token: "SyntaxError: Unexpected token {" #5686 Closed jyurek opened this issue on Mar 14, 2024 · 4 comments jyurek commented on Mar … WebNov 30, 2024 · The React Testing Library has a set of packages that help you test UI components in a user-centric way. This means it tests based on how the user interacts with the various elements displayed on the page. So what happens is when the user clicks any button or types in any of the input textboxes, that interaction is tested using this testing …

WebApr 14, 2024 · Editor’s note: This article was last updated 28 April 2024 to remove references to the deprecated useHistory Hook.. In version 6, React Router introduced a new family of … northglenn class of 1972WebReact Navigation is extensible at every layer— you can write your own navigators or even replace the user-facing API. React Navigation is built by Expo, Software Mansion, and Callstack, with contributions from the community and sponsors: If React Navigation is helpful to you, consider supporting the project by sponsoring it 💜 Black Lives Matter. how to say friend in brazil portugueseWebMar 12, 2024 · To test React Router, we have to first have a navigation history to start with. Therefore we use createMemoryHistory() to well as the name guessed to create a … northglenn christian church coloradoWebJan 26, 2024 · @react-navigation/stack (found: 5.9.3, latest: 5.14.2) What did you use as ??? Hey man, works with: satya164 added the needs repro label on May 22, 2024 github-actions minimal repro which demonstrates the issue? Posting a snippet of your code in the issue is useful, but it's not usually straightforward to run. northglenn co homes for saleWebTesting with Jest Testing code using React Navigation may require some setup since we need to mock native dependencies used in the navigators. We recommend using Jest to … northglenn church of christWebNov 3, 2024 · import React from 'react'; import { createStackNavigator } from '@react-navigation/stack'; import Transactions from 'src/containers/Transactions'; const Stack = … northglenn co countyWebI have a very simple repo with a grid. It only has one editable cell. In a test I edit this cell. Give it a new value. After presssing enter the new value is not saved. "undefined" is assigned instead. Expected behavior In a test I edit this cell. Give it a new value. After presssing enter the new value is saved. how to say friend in dari